WoolF @ 15-10-2007 01:41:42

Скачал утилиту cu портированную под платформу maemo (от сюда   ), распаковал, стал запускать (./cu) пишет "not found", хоть я и нахожусь в том каталоге куда распаковал, да и ls показывает что файлы там где и должны быть (в ~/MyDocs/utils/bt/cu/), права на файл показываются как "users root -rwxr-xr-x", такая же ситуация и с gnokii и с btftp...
В чем может быть проблема? =(

aboris @ 15-10-2007 02:08:18

А blueserial.sh запускать не пробовали?

WoolF @ 15-10-2007 02:25:21

aboris говорит:

А blueserial.sh запускать не пробовали?

Пробовал.
Запускается blueserial.sh, но он работает с cu, соответственно пытается его запустить так же как и я, но в ответ всё-равно "not found" =(

Wall @ 15-10-2007 03:55:53

ldd cu что говорит?

WoolF @ 15-10-2007 04:00:35

Wall говорит:

ldd cu что говорит?

Код:

/home/user/MyDocs/utils/blueserial # ldd cu
/bin/sh: ldd: not found

=(

WoolF @ 15-10-2007 04:03:22

Вывод команды ls -l (может чем поможет):

Код:

/home/user/MyDocs/utils/blueserial # ls -l
-rwxr-xr-x   1 root   root   615 Oct 15 01:32 blueserial.sh
-rwxr-xr-x   1 root   root   1214205 Oct 15 01:32 cu
aboris @ 15-10-2007 04:22:01

Ну, судя по содержимому blueserial.sh он хочет чтобы cu был доступен по path'у. Попробуйте сделать cp /home/user/MyDocs/utils/blueserial/cu /bin

Wall @ 15-10-2007 04:26:41

Но вы-то запускали руками из текущего каталога: ./cu и результат был тот же.

aboris @ 15-10-2007 04:29:48

Да, кстати, у Вас не 800 случайно? А то на исходном сайте написано, что утилита под 770. Может дело-то в этом?

aboris @ 15-10-2007 04:32:38

Wall, там еще параметры есть, так что кто его знает что там "not found"...

WoolF @ 15-10-2007 04:34:36

aboris говорит:

Да, кстати, у Вас не 800 случайно? А то на исходном сайте написано, что утилита под 770. Может дело-то в этом?

800, но мне почему-то кажется что проблема не в этом...

Wall, а Вы как думаете?

WoolF @ 15-10-2007 04:35:58

aboris говорит:

Wall, там еще параметры есть, так что кто его знает что там "not found"...

Вы про скрипт? Так он выдает номер строки из-за которой ошибка произошла, и напрямую выдает что ошибка из-за "cu: not found".

aboris @ 15-10-2007 04:41:31

Нет, я как раз про ручной запуск! А скрипт совершенно прав. Попробуйте сделать, как я написал (cp и т.д.).

Wall @ 15-10-2007 04:46:28

Я понял. это старая бинарь, собранная под OS2005, без EABI, то есть работать на >=OS2006 не будет. Нужно пересобрать. Могу сделать, но только вечером.

WoolF @ 15-10-2007 04:58:41

Wall говорит:

Я понял. это старая бинарь, собранная под OS2005, без EABI, то есть работать на >=OS2006 не будет. Нужно пересобрать. Могу сделать, но только вечером.

Я бы был безмерно благодарен! =)

Wall @ 15-10-2007 05:26:14

Попробуйте это: http://www.esnips.com/web/-Wall-   
Я только собрал, не проверял, так что если что не так - не обессудьте.

WoolF @ 15-10-2007 06:05:00

Wall говорит:

Попробуйте это: http://www.esnips.com/web/-Wall-   
Я только собрал, не проверял, так что если что не так - не обессудьте.

Да, стало нормально запускаться и работать, спасибо большое! =)
Мне в принципе много что нужно пересобрать, т.к. многое из того что нужно выдает такие же ошибки. =(
Если Вам не сложно, то не могли бы Вы написать что-нибудь типа статьи, или просто расписать по шагам как и в какой последовательности Вы ставили то, что нужно для пересборки, ну и собственно сам процесс сборки... ? Я бы тогда наконец смог заняться пересборкой всего старого софта под новую версию ОС... =)

Wall @ 15-10-2007 06:14:34

Это все описано на maemo.org , какой смысл здесь повторять?
Для начала можно почитать тут: http://maemo.org/development/sdks/maemo-3-x--bora-.html   
Я, честно говоря, давно не делал ничего подобного. Когда-то настроил это один раз, потом просто апгрейдил.
Насколько я помню gLobster это делал совсем недавно, может он подскажет что и как лучше делать?

gLobster @ 15-10-2007 06:15:13

Вы знаете, недавно прошёл процесс настройки scratchbox успешный. Могу порекомендовать просто строго следовать инструкции с http://maemo.org/development/documentat … #settingup    . И строго по упоминаемому там install.txt- и всё легко само настроится для кросс-компиляции

WoolF @ 15-10-2007 09:45:32

Wall, извиняюсь, но не могли бы Вы также пересобрать и btftp с btobex ? Вот что действительно нужно, т.к. я понял что этот btftp и есть искомый мною obex-ftp. =)

p.s. А с cu ничего толкового так и не вышло:

Код:

/home/user/MyDocs/utils/blueserial # ./cu -l rfcomm0 -s 9600 ./cu: open (/dev/rfcomm0): Permission denied
./cu: rfcomm0: Line in use
/home/user/MyDocs/utils/blueserial #

=(

Wall @ 15-10-2007 12:41:40

Попробую. Если есть место, где сорцы лежат, то это облегчило бы задачу.

Wall @ 15-10-2007 14:59:16

Насчет неработающего cu - что вы хотите сделать-то?

WoolF @ 15-10-2007 23:40:00

Wall говорит:

Насчет неработающего cu - что вы хотите сделать-то?

Хочу сделать как описано тут    (получить доступ к выполнению АТ-команд использую rfcomm). Но почему-то не выходит... =(

Wall @ 16-10-2007 00:04:22

Ясно, хакерим понемногу :) будет время - попробую посмотреть что там не так.
Так вы знаете где сорцы btftp и btobex берут?

WoolF @ 16-10-2007 00:43:12

Wall говорит:

Ясно, хакерим понемногу :) будет время - попробую посмотреть что там не так.
Так вы знаете где сорцы btftp и btobex берут?

Не "хакерим", а тестируем... =)
Как я понимаю сорцы есть например тут    или тут    (но второй линк лично у меня не открывается =( ).

Wall @ 16-10-2007 02:50:59

Те сорцы меня не впечатлили, я собрал другие :)
Здесь http://www.esnips.com/web/-Wall-    лежат 3 пакета:
libopenobex-1.0-0_1.0.0-rel-3_armel.deb
obexftp_0.10.7-3_armel.deb
openobex-apps_1.0.0-rel-6_armel.deb

Это похоже на то, что вы хотели, может даже и больше. Опять таки я просто собрал это, не ставил даже, так что пробуйте на свой страх и риск.
Если что - жалуйтесь сюда.

WoolF @ 25-10-2007 04:51:32

Wall говорит:

Те сорцы меня не впечатлили, я собрал другие :)
Здесь http://www.esnips.com/web/-Wall-    лежат 3 пакета:
libopenobex-1.0-0_1.0.0-rel-3_armel.deb
obexftp_0.10.7-3_armel.deb
openobex-apps_1.0.0-rel-6_armel.deb

Это похоже на то, что вы хотели, может даже и больше. Опять таки я просто собрал это, не ставил даже, так что пробуйте на свой страх и риск.
Если что - жалуйтесь сюда.

Всё что Вы пересобрали нормально работает, большое спасибо. =)
Жаль только что осуществить то, что я хотел, так и не удалось. =(